Khaleda files fresh bail petition
BNP Chairperson Khaleda Zia yesterday filed a fresh petition with the High Court seeking bail in a murder case filed in Cumilla in 2015.
The case was filed for killing eight persons and injuring 25-26 others by setting a bus on fire in Chouddagram upazila on February 2, 2015, during the anti-government agitations.
“Her name was not mentioned in the first information report (FIR) and there is no specific allegation against her in the case,” her lawyer Barrister Kayser Kamal said.
The lawyer also argued that the BNP chief has been suffering from various diseases and therefore, she should be granted bail in the case.
The HC may hold hearing on the petition next Monday, Deputy Attorney General Dr Md Bashir UIlah told this correspondent.
Earlier on January 23, the HC asked the lower court concerned to dispose of by February 4, the petition filed by Khaleda seeking bail in the case.
On February 4, Cumilla Additional District and Session Judge Mohammad Ali Akbar rejected the bail petition.
